What is SCHD?

Before diving into the calculator, it is essential to comprehend what schd dividend value calculator is and why it is a preferred choice among dividend financiers. The SCHD is an exchange-traded fund (ETF) that looks for to track the performance of the Dow Jones U.S. Dividend 100 Index. This index includes 100 high dividend yielding U.S. stocks that have a performance history of sustained dividend payments and strong financial health.

Key Features of SCHD:

  • Low Expense Ratio: SCHD has a competitively low expense ratio of 0.06%, making it a cost-efficient alternative for investors.
  • Strong Dividend History: SCHD has actually raised its dividend payouts for over 10 successive years, showcasing its dependability.
  • Diversification: As it includes a variety of sectors, SCHD uses investors diversity, helping alleviate threats.

Comprehending SCHD Dividends

What Does the Annual Dividend Yield Represent?

The annual dividend yield represents the annual dividend income as a percentage of the stock's rate. For SCHD, this figure fluctuates based upon market conditions and business efficiency. For example, if schd top dividend stocks's share rate is ₤ 75 and it pays an annual dividend of ₤ 2.63, the annual yield would be around 3.51%.

Key Terms to Know:

  • Ex-Dividend Date: The date on which a stock begins trading without its next dividend payment. Purchases made on or after this date do not certify for the approaching dividend.
  • Dividend Payout Ratio: This ratio shows the percentage of earnings distributed as dividends. A lower ratio can suggest that a business retains more incomes for growth.
  • Dividend Reinvestment Plan (DRIP): A strategy that enables dividends to be automatically reinvested to buy more shares of the stock.

Frequently Asked Questions About SCHD Monthly Dividend Calculator

1. How typically does SCHD pay dividends?

SCHD normally pays dividends on a quarterly basis in March, June, September, and December.

2. Can I utilize the calculator for other dividend ETFs?

Yes, the monthly dividend calculator can be utilized for any dividend-paying stocks or ETFs, provided you have the right dividend yield and pricing info.

3. What is a good dividend yield?

A good dividend yield generally falls in between 2% and 5%. Yields above 5% might suggest higher danger or an unsustainable payout.

4. Should I reinvest dividends or take cash?

The choice depends on your monetary goals. If you go for long-term growth, reinvesting dividends might be beneficial. If you need instant income, money might be more effective.
